Don't cut and paste anything from any drive. There are multiple databases 1 for each drive.

These are the instructions I gave someone else and it resolved their problem ---

--when you did the upgrade and launch VDJ v5 for the first time - was your external drive plugged in and powered on?

If not, make sure you are setup (external hard drives) like you would be for a gig.
Go to your external drive(s) root (e.g. F: ) and rename the VirtualDJ Local Database v5.xml -to- VirtualDJ Local Database v5.orig
Go to the My Documents->VirtualDJ folder and rename the VirtualDJ Database v5.xml -to- VirtualDJ Database v5.orig
Now, look at the other .xml file you should have a copy of your v4 file - VirtualDJ Database (username).xml
If not, stop here and post back. If so, great! Launch VirtualDJ an what should happen is that V5 will use your v4 DB XML to rebuild the V5 database files. This in turn should have all your info from v4.
